Beck's Petrel vs Mindanao Batomys
Pseudobulweria becki compared with Batomys salomonseni
Key Differences
- Beck's Petrel is Critically Endangered while Mindanao Batomys is Least Concern.
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Beck's Petrel | Mindanao Batomys |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(Chordates)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Aves (Birds)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Procellariiformes (Procellariiformes) | Rodentia (Rodents) |
| Family | Procellariidae | Muridae (Mice & Rats) |
| Genus | Pseudobulweria | Batomys |
| Species | Pseudobulweria becki | Batomys salomonseni |
Evolutionary Relationship
Beck's Petrel and Mindanao Batomys share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(Chordates)
